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Barn: Larger barns require more concrete, which increases the overall cost.
- Thickness of the Slab: Thicker slabs are more durable but also more expensive due to the additional materials needed.
- Type of Concrete: Different types of concrete, such as reinforced or high-strength concrete, can affect the price.
- Labor Costs: Labor rates in Bullhead City, AZ, can vary and impact the total cost of the project.
- Site Preparation: The condition of the site and the amount of preparation needed can add to the cost.
- Accessibility: Easy access to the site can reduce transportation and labor costs.
- Permits and Inspections: Local regulations may require permits and inspections, adding to the overall expense.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
| Task | Average Cost (Bullhead City, AZ) |
|---|---|
| Site Preparation | $1,000 - $3,000 |
| Concrete Slab (per square foot) | $5 - $10 |
| Reinforced Concrete (per square foot) | $8 - $12 |
| Labor (per hour) | $50 - $75 |
| Concrete Pumping | $500 - $1,500 |
| Finishing and Sealing | $2 - $4 per square foot |
| Permit Fees | $100 - $500 |
